prevnext   » Startseite » Haupt-Referenz » Funktions-Referenz » scanBitField()

scanBitField()

Syntax:

string scanBitField ( text, min, max )
string scanBitField ( text, min, max, flags )
string scanBitField ( text, min, max, ignore:step, ignore:intbase )

Parameter:

text Text, der auf ein Bitfeld gescannt wird.
min Minimale erlaubte Bitnummer. Diese Bitnumer entspricht Bit 0 im ersten Zeichen der Ergeebniszeichenkette.
max Maximale Bitnummer.
flags ?doc? (default=_RANGE_STD)
ignore:step Wird ignoriert und existiert nur aus kompatibilitätsgründen zur alten Version.
ignore:intbase Wird ignoriert und existiert nur aus kompatibilitätsgründen zur alten Version.

Beschreibung:

  DEBUG-INFO: Dieses ist nur eine Skelett-Seite  

Funktionsergebnis:

$RESULT2

Siehe auch:
 Bit-Manipulationen   printBitField() 

Weitere ähnliche Funktionen:

Bit-Manipulation
Funktion Kurzinfo
bitField2list() Aus einem Bitfeld eine numerische Liste erzeugen.
clearBit() Ein Bit löschen.
clearBits() Mehrere aufeinanderfolgende Bits in einem Bitfeld löschen.
count0bits() Anzahl der 0-Bits zählen.
count1bits() Anzahl der 1-Bits zählen.
highest0bit() Das höchstwertigste 0-Bit suchen.
highest1bit() Das höchstwertigste 1-Bit suchen.
invertBit() Ein Bit invertieren.
invertBits() Mehrere aufeinanderfolgende Bits in einem Bitfeld invertieren.
l$bitField() Aus den numerischen Elementen einer Liste wird ein Bitfeld erzeugt.
lowest0bit() Das niederwertigste 0-Bit suchen.
lowest1bit() Das niederwertigste 1-Bit suchen.
normBits()
printBitField() Ein Bitfeld in eine textuelle Darstellung überführen.
scanBitField()
setBit() Ein Bit setzen.
setBits() Mehrere aufeinanderfolgende Bits in einem Bitfeld setzen.
shiftBits()
testBit()
 
Textanalyse
Funktion Kurzinfo
scan() Analyse eines Textes auf eine Konstante und Umwandlung in die entsprechende interne Darstellung.
scanBitField()
scanCharset()
scanId()
scanInterval()
scanRoman()
scanSize()
scanTime()